


LAS VEGAS : The Annual Award Ceremony of the Sri Lanka America Association of Las Vegas was held
on 6 of September, 2025 at the Church of Scientology and Celebrity Centre in Las Vegas,
Nevada, U.S.A. A large gathering of Sri Lankan expatriates, community leaders,
professionals, students, and representatives of allied associations in the region attended the
event.
The objectives of the award ceremony were to recognize and celebrate the achievements and
contributions of the Sri Lankan Americans and community members, to strengthen ties
among the Sri Lankan community, to foster a sense of unity and to promote Sri Lanka’s image
in Las Vegas.
The Minister (Commerce) of the Consulate General in Las Vegas Rekha Mallikarachchi
delivered the keynote address on behalf of the Government of Sri Lanka, emphasizing the
importance of the Sri Lankan community in promoting trade, investment, tourism, and
cultural exchange.
She also congratulated the award winners for their outstanding contributions to both the local
community and Sri Lanka and highlighted opportunities for collaboration between Sri
Lankans in the United States and stakeholders in Sri Lanka in the areas such as education,
technology, tourism, and business.
